Reports: Comey Found Out He Was Fired From TV Coverage

Former FBI Director James Comey found out on Tuesday that President Donald Trump fired him when Comey saw the news on TV, according to several reports.

According to a New York Times report, Comey was giving a speech to a group of FBI employees in Los Angeles when news broke of his termination, and he found out that he had been fired when the news was displayed on TV screens in the background.

CNN also reported, citing unnamed law enforcement sources, that Comey learned of his termination from TV coverage.
